A stack-based approach for shading of regions

Feng Lin* and Yunhe Pan

Department of Computer Science and Engineering, Zhejiang University, Hangzhou, 310027, P.R. China

Available online 11 June 2003.

Purchase the full-text article



References and further reading may be available for this article. To view references and further reading you must purchase this article.

Abstract

The method for shading of regions is considered as the basic study in raster graphics. A stack-based approach is presented in the paper. Without sorting of the boundary coordinates, the time and space consumed by the shading procedure are considerably saved. The facilities of the approach in 3D graphics are also illustrated.
